Police Arrest Influencer Peller Over Reckless Driving, Alleged Suicide Attempt in Lagos
0
SHARES
5
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

The Lagos State Police Command has taken into custody a 20-year-old social media influencer, Habeeb Hamzat, widely known online as Peller, following allegations of attempted suicide and dangerous driving that led to a serious road accident in Lagos.

The arrest came after a video circulated on social media on Sunday, December 14, 2025, showing Hamzat driving recklessly on a public road while live-streaming the act. Police said the stunt resulted in a major crash and exposed both the suspect and other road users to grave danger.

According to the command, the influencer’s conduct amounted to a deliberate life-threatening act and a clear violation of public safety laws.

In a statement released on Tuesday by the Police Public Relations Officer, SP Abimbola Adebisi, on behalf of the Commissioner of Police, CP Olohundare Jimoh, the police confirmed that Hamzat is currently being detained and investigated. The case has been handed over to the State Criminal Investigation Department for an in-depth inquiry.

Police authorities said the outcome of the investigation would be made public and that the suspect would be arraigned before a competent court once investigations are concluded.

The Commissioner of Police warned social media influencers and content creators against promoting reckless or unlawful behaviour for online engagement, stressing that such actions threaten public peace and can result in avoidable loss of life.

He reiterated that the command would enforce the law without compromise against anyone found guilty of endangering lives or disrupting public order.

The police also advised motorists to obey traffic regulations at all times, reaffirming their commitment to protecting lives and maintaining safety across Lagos State.
